I've been thinking a lot about whether or not to turn my Dunmer into a vampire. I do role play. So I'm weighing my options on why I shouldn't.
Lore wise, People in the Elder Scrolls abhor vampires including the ones who still have their sanity. Because they're probably expecting the ones who still have their sanity to become feral or something. Much like the ghouls in the Fallout games. Eventually they just go bad.
It seems that a lot of vampires become insane and blood thirsty over time like Lord Harkon and several of the vampires we kill in the game that are spouting insanities about killing you for your blood. It makes me wonder if Molag Bal has a way of manipulating them, much in the same way that Hircine can control his were beasts.
I guess I could look at being a vampire as a con. Sure, you won't die from any nasty diseases or from aging. But eventually someone is going to kill you. If anything it's just an extension with some bad side effects.
So should I or shouldn't I do it?
